What customers say

This is a popular, well-maintained site with excellent facilities, particularly the large children's play area and clean swimming pool, which are highlights for families. It's praised for its stunning Peak District location, with direct access to the Tissington Trail, and friendly, helpful staff. While most visitors have a positive experience, some noted that toilet and shower blocks are a distance from certain pitches and could benefit from modernisation.

Local attractions

The amount of antics available at Alton Towers near Ashbourne Heights might turn grownups grey among the thrill rides, river rapids and other heady highlights of the country’s biggest theme park. You’ll ensure Very Good Behaviour Indeed if you take the family on to Gulliver’s Kingdom at Matlock Bath, designed to keep all ages busy/tired out for later (beware the nerf guns). Other energetic Peak District pastimes include watersports, laser tag, climbing, caving and zipwiring; find out where’s what at Ashbourne’s tourist information centre, which is practised in all things Peak. More peacefully, the Peak District has a high amount of culture and heritage to explore: National Trust houses and estates, the old spa towns of Matlock and Buxton, museums of all sorts, prehistoric cave paintings, three vintage railways and aeons more. Lead mining was a main industry here from Roman times until recently and info on the industry can be mined at the Peak District Mining Museum at Matlock. Bolsover Castle, founded in the 12th century, has regular events to tempt the kids, such as exhibitions on torture for the gruesomely minded, an indoor riding school, and a theatrical room just for little darlings.
